Snap-8, also known as LEUPHASYL, is a synthetic octapeptide studied for its biochemical properties in dermatological research. Its molecular structure is designed for investigations into cellular mechanisms.

Snap-8 (LEUPHASYL) is a synthetic octapeptide with the molecular formula C41H65N11O12 and a molecular weight of 904.03 g/mol. This peptide is a chain of eight amino acids, specifically designed to mimic certain protein fragments. Its structure includes a sequence that has been the subject of various in vitro and in silico studies exploring its interactions with cellular components. The research history of Snap-8 is rooted in the broader field of synthetic peptide development for dermatological applications. Initial investigations focused on understanding its stability, penetration characteristics, and potential interactions with membrane proteins. These studies often utilize cell culture models and biochemical assays to elucidate its mechanism of action at a molecular level. Biochemically, Snap-8 is characterized by its specific amino acid sequence, which dictates its conformational properties and potential binding affinities. Research applications primarily involve studying its influence on protein-protein interactions within dermal cells, particularly those associated with signal transduction pathways. It is frequently employed in laboratory settings to investigate the complex biochemical processes underlying skin physiology and cellular responses to external stimuli.
